IsDate
Description
Determines whether a string or Java object can be converted to a date/time value.
Returns
True, if string can be converted to a date/time value; otherwise, False. ColdFusion converts the
Boolean return value to its string equivalent, "Yes" or "No."
Category
Date and time functions, Decision functions
Function syntax
IsDate(string)
See also
CreateDateTime, IsNumericDate, LSDateFormat, LSIsDate, ParseDateTime
Parameters
Usage
This function checks against U.S. date formats only. For other date support, see LSDateFormat.
A date/time object falls in the range 100 AD–9999 AD.
Example
<h3>IsDate Example</h3>
<cfif IsDefined("FORM.theTestValue")>
<cfif IsDate(FORM.theTestValue)>
<h3>The string <cfoutput>#DE(FORM.theTestValue)#</cfoutput>
is a valid date</h3>
<cfelse>
<h3>The string <cfoutput>#DE(FORM.theTestValue)#</cfoutput>
is not a valid date</h3>
</cfif>
</cfif>
<form action = "isDate.cfm">
<p>Enter a string, find whether it can be evaluated to a date value.
<p><input type = "Text" name = "TheTestValue" value = "<cfoutput>#Now()#
</cfoutput>">
<input type = "Submit" value = "Is it a Date?" name = "">
</form>
